Samsung Galaxy Z Fold5

The Samsung Galaxy Z Fold 5 offers cutting-edge smartphone technology for nearly $2,000. With its most powerful chipset yet, excellent cameras, and the ability to fold flat thanks to a revamped hinge, it's a top-of-the-line device. One of its standout features is multitasking options, allowing users to work and play in new ways. Additionally, the phone supports a stylus, making it ideal for note-taking, drawing, and more. However, for those who don't need the latest and greatest, last year's Galaxy Z Fold 4 offers many of the same features at a significantly lower price point. Despite this, the Z Fold 5 is still worth considering if you're after the absolute best foldable phone experience. Camera-wise, the Z Fold 5 excels with its 50-megapixel main camera, 10-megapixel telephoto cam, and 12-megapixel ultra-wide-angle lens. Photos taken in good lighting are detailed and vibrant, while low-light shots benefit from automatic night shot processing. Video recording capabilities also impress, with up to 8K resolution at 30fps available on the main camera. Battery life is a mixed bag, with a 4,400mAh battery that provides around 95 hours of usage time when using the inner display. Wireless charging and fast wired charging (up to 25W) are also supported. Ultimately, while the Z Fold 5 is an exceptional device, it's worth asking yourself whether you really need its advanced features before shelling out nearly $2,000. For those who do, however, this phone is sure to impress.
